
Contact us
About company
Make and save money with renewable energy solutions - Carbon reduction that doesn't cost the earth!
GB 22 montrose street
Unknown
Unknown
Not verified company
Make and save money with renewable energy solutions - Carbon reduction that doesn't cost the earth!